I was doing fine on lithium, but I can do fine with nothing up to 3 months. At 2 1/2 months on lithium, I went psychotic again. Hence the Lamictal. So far the side effects are unnoticeable. I am titrating slow and watching closely. My normal hypo mania and agitation or depression cycles are back, but I don't mind that, I wanted back to drug free before trying another drug. They wanted me to drop lithium to finish it right when the Lamictal was at a therapeutic dose. I went down on lithium as recommended by the pharmacy, not my doctor, and titrating Lamictal like the pharmacy recommends too. I trust my doctor, but I think I scare her and my therapist a little. I guess black out mania is pretty scary, but I think my mind is resistant to mediocre. On lithium I went totally nuts. I want to be careful while adding anything to my brain chemistry. It's all a roll of the dice, but I'm trying to load the dice with knowledge that is current, not what a doctor studied 5-10 years ago in school and their limited experience in our little mountain town. So far Lamictal is much better for me, if I make it 4 months, I will shout it out.
